The Office of Competition and Consumer Protection (UOKiK) in Poland has published its annual report for 2023, detailing over 1000 decisions made by the President of UOKiK and fines totaling more than 612 million PLN.

17.10.2024 | Polish competition authority


The Office of Competition and Consumer Protection (UOKiK) in Poland has released its digital annual report for the year 2023. The report is available in both Polish and English languages. In 2023, the President of UOKiK issued over 1000 decisions and imposed fines exceeding 612 million PLN. Additionally, more than 15,000 inspections were conducted to assess the quality and safety of products.

Interested parties can download the report from the official website of the UOKiK. The report provides insights into the regulatory activities and enforcement measures undertaken by the competition authority in Poland. It offers a comprehensive overview of the competition landscape and consumer protection efforts in the country for the year 2023.
